通信人家园

 找回密码
 注册

只需一步,快速开始

短信验证,便捷登录

搜索
查看: 16144|回复: 17

[技术讨论] [5GNR]NR中如何定位PDCCH [复制链接]

军衔等级:

  新兵

注册:2017-11-28
发表于 2018-12-19 10:59:01 |显示全部楼层
本帖最后由 jeffyko 于 2018-12-21 10:00 编辑

在LTE 中可以通过盲检的方式进行PDCCH搜索,那么对于5G NR来讲,是否还是可以通过盲检 ? 这个过程是如何完成的? 另外在不解析配置参数的条件下,通过什么方式可以确定PDCCH时频的位置呢?求大神帮忙解答啊~!

举报本楼

军衔等级:

  副版主

注册:2010-12-2042
发表于 2018-12-21 10:22:08 |显示全部楼层
nr也是通过盲检,记得之前有个帖子讨论过这个问题
与lte不同的是,lte中pdcch符号数通过pcfich信道指示,而nr中没有cfi,所以必须要先解析配置参数,才能去做盲检,具体分成2种case:
(1)type0 css using coreset0
(2)other css and uss
nr中pdcch通过coreset来配置其时频域资源(#prb in freq-domain and #symbs in time-domain and cce-to-reg-mapping),通过searchSpace来配置pdcch candidates的时频域位置(pdcch slot, cce positions)

点评

jeffyko  说起盲检过程,2种case流程不同: (1)对于type0 css using coreset0:一个主要作用是检测调度sib1的dci ue检测ssb解析mib(pbch),coreset0/css0的配置由mib中参数pdcch-ConfigSIB1指示,具体不展开,请参照38.  详情 回复 发表于 2018-12-21 10:38

举报本楼

军衔等级:

  副版主

注册:2010-12-2042
发表于 2018-12-21 10:38:56 |显示全部楼层
jeffyko 发表于 2018-12-21 10:22
nr也是通过盲检,记得之前有个帖子讨论过这个问题
与lte不同的是,lte中pdcch符号数通过pcfich信道指示,而 ...

说起盲检过程,2种case流程不同:
(1)对于type0 css using coreset0:一个主要作用是检测调度sib1的dci
ue检测ssb解析mib(pbch),coreset0/css0的配置由mib中参数pdcch-ConfigSIB1指示,具体不展开,请参照38.213 section13
(2)对于other css or uss:
高层配置coreset和searchSpace,且在searchSpace中指示使用的coreset,searchSpace同时会指示每种聚合级的pdcch candidates数目。
ue根据searchSpace配置的pdcch周期、offset、duration确定pdcch slot;然后根据算法确定每个pdcch candidate(对应某个聚合级)对应的cce positions;详细流程参见38.213 section10

点评

Grace0824  首先,非常感谢您的解答,我还需要深入理解一下。我还有一个疑问是,从slot format可以看出是以符号分配上下行数据。coreset可以提供 symbol 的位置,那么dci 存在于哪个slot 或是哪个子帧中 如何确定呢? 这样是不是  详情 回复 发表于 2018-12-22 10:18

举报本楼

军衔等级:

  新兵

注册:2017-11-28
发表于 2018-12-22 10:18:39 |显示全部楼层
jeffyko 发表于 2018-12-21 10:38
说起盲检过程,2种case流程不同:
(1)对于type0 css using coreset0:一个主要作用是检测调度sib1的dc ...

首先,非常感谢您的解答,我还需要深入理解一下。我还有一个疑问是,从slot format可以看出是以符号分配上下行数据。coreset可以提供 symbol 的位置,那么dci 存在于哪个slot 或是哪个子帧中 如何确定呢? 这样是不是盲检的次数太多太复杂了? 我对这个问题一直很疑惑,不知道是不是哪里没想清楚,麻烦您帮忙解答一下 谢谢!

点评

jeffyko  ue根据searchSpace配置的periodicity,offset,duration确定pdcch slot,根据配置的monitoringSymbolsWithinSlot确定coreset可能的first symbol(coreset定义的是其时域占用的#symbol) first symbol和number of symb  详情 回复 发表于 2018-12-22 22:41

举报本楼

军衔等级:

  副版主

注册:2010-12-2042
发表于 2018-12-22 22:41:13 |显示全部楼层
Grace0824 发表于 2018-12-22 10:18
首先,非常感谢您的解答,我还需要深入理解一下。我还有一个疑问是,从slot format可以看出是以符号分配上 ...

ue根据searchSpace配置的periodicity,offset,duration确定pdcch slot,根据配置的monitoringSymbolsWithinSlot确定coreset可能的first symbol(coreset定义的是其时域占用的#symbol)
first symbol和number of symbols共同确定包含pdcch candidate的coreset时域位置

点评

cyy1362  这里PDCCH的时域位置在5楼说了。就是first symbol和number of symbols共同确定包含pdcch candidate的coreset时域位置。那么PDCCH的频域位置是怎么得到的呢?  详情 回复 发表于 2019-3-22 16:30

举报本楼

军衔等级:

  新兵

注册:2017-11-28
发表于 2018-12-26 08:21:46 |显示全部楼层
jeffyko 发表于 2018-12-22 22:41
ue根据searchSpace配置的periodicity,offset,duration确定pdcch slot,根据配置的monitoringSymbolsWithi ...

举报本楼

军衔等级:

  一级通信军士

注册:2014-5-85
发表于 2019-3-22 16:30:15 |显示全部楼层
jeffyko 发表于 2018-12-22 22:41
ue根据searchSpace配置的periodicity,offset,duration确定pdcch slot,根据配置的monitoringSymbolsWithi ...

这里PDCCH的时域位置在5楼说了。就是first symbol和number of symbols共同确定包含pdcch candidate的coreset时域位置。那么PDCCH的频域位置是怎么得到的呢?

点评

jeffyko  频域位置即pdcch candidate对应的cce;由coreset以及pdcch candidate共同确定。具体参见38.211 pdcch cce-to-reg mapping章节和38.213 section 10以及section 13  详情 回复 发表于 2019-3-22 16:41

举报本楼

军衔等级:

  副版主

注册:2010-12-2042
发表于 2019-3-22 16:41:43 |显示全部楼层
cyy1362 发表于 2019-3-22 16:30
这里PDCCH的时域位置在5楼说了。就是first symbol和number of symbols共同确定包含pdcch candidate的core ...

频域位置即pdcch candidate对应的cce;由coreset以及pdcch candidate共同确定。具体参见38.211 pdcch cce-to-reg mapping章节和38.213 section 10以及section 13

点评

cyy1362  哦,这样啊。非常感谢解答!  详情 回复 发表于 2019-4-4 15:13

举报本楼

军衔等级:

  一级通信军士

注册:2014-5-85
发表于 2019-4-4 15:13:29 |显示全部楼层
jeffyko 发表于 2019-3-22 16:41
频域位置即pdcch candidate对应的cce;由coreset以及pdcch candidate共同确定。具体参见38.211 pdcch cce ...

哦,这样啊。非常感谢解答!

举报本楼

军衔等级:

  新兵

注册:2019-10-29
发表于 2019-10-29 10:32:46 |显示全部楼层
我这里有个问题不解,在mib中,通过读取pdcch-configSIB1参数获取到8个bit的信息,高四位定义了coreset 0的频域资源信息和时域符号长度,低四位定义的是PDCCH搜索空间的时域位置信息,可是我们在PDCCH-configcommon中不是也能获取PDCCH搜索空间的时域位置信息吗,比如periodicity,offset,duration。那这个pdcch-configSIB1低四位的bit获取的时域信息和PDCCH-configcommon定义的时域信息有什么区别?

点评

liuyu1057  MIB里指示的coreset只用于SIB1 PDCCH COMMON指示的用于其他,具体用于哪,在下面的IE里会指示,比如PDCCH COMMON里配了corset ID1/searchspace,下面的RA monitor或者Paging monitor里就会指定使用哪个searchspace  详情 回复 发表于 2020-2-6 07:23

举报本楼

军衔等级:

  上等兵

注册:2011-3-131
发表于 2020-2-6 07:23:30 |显示全部楼层
wzh176168 发表于 2019-10-29 10:32
我这里有个问题不解,在mib中,通过读取pdcch-configSIB1参数获取到8个bit的信息,高四位定义了coreset 0的 ...

MIB里指示的coreset只用于SIB1
PDCCH COMMON指示的用于其他,具体用于哪,在下面的IE里会指示,比如PDCCH COMMON里配了corset ID1/searchspace,下面的RA monitor或者Paging monitor里就会指定使用哪个searchspace

点评

dongfangwei  那MIB里的coreset0和SS0配置值,与pdcch-configcommon里的coreset0和SS0值必须相同吗?  详情 回复 发表于 2021-10-28 11:22

举报本楼

军衔等级:

  上士

注册:2012-7-1021
发表于 2021-10-28 11:22:52 |显示全部楼层
liuyu1057 发表于 2020-2-6 07:23
MIB里指示的coreset只用于SIB1
PDCCH COMMON指示的用于其他,具体用于哪,在下面的IE里会指示,比如PDCC ...

那MIB里的coreset0和SS0配置值,与pdcch-configcommon里的coreset0和SS0值必须相同吗?

点评

oooooooo  MIB里的搜索空间只对应SIB1,PDCCH-configcommon里的搜索空间是对应寻呼、OSI、公共控制信息的。CORESET0是一样的。  详情 回复 发表于 2021-10-28 11:59

举报本楼

军衔等级:

  上将

注册:2009-2-182188
发表于 2021-10-28 11:59:42 |显示全部楼层
dongfangwei 发表于 2021-10-28 11:22
那MIB里的coreset0和SS0配置值,与pdcch-configcommon里的coreset0和SS0值必须相同吗?

MIB里的搜索空间只对应SIB1,PDCCH-configcommon里的搜索空间是对应寻呼、OSI、公共控制信息的。CORESET0是一样的。

点评

dongfangwei  MIB 和PDCCH-configcommon 中配置的coreset0和searchspace0 4比特值应该是一样的吧?只不过MIB中的coreset0只有一个对应的searchspace0,而PDCCH-configcommon中的coreset0 可以关联其他的searchspace ID,不知道这样  详情 回复 发表于 2021-10-28 12:11

举报本楼

军衔等级:

  上士

注册:2012-7-1021
发表于 2021-10-28 12:11:42 |显示全部楼层
oooooooo 发表于 2021-10-28 11:59
MIB里的搜索空间只对应SIB1,PDCCH-configcommon里的搜索空间是对应寻呼、OSI、公共控制信息的。CORESET0 ...

MIB 和PDCCH-configcommon 中配置的coreset0和searchspace0 4比特值应该是一样的吧?只不过MIB中的coreset0只有一个对应的searchspace0,而PDCCH-configcommon中的coreset0 可以关联其他的searchspace ID,不知道这样理解对不对?

举报本楼

军衔等级:

  上将

注册:2009-2-182188
发表于 2021-10-28 13:34:27 |显示全部楼层
4比特的值不一样,MIB里是简化配置,然后查表,SIB里是直接配置。搜索空间ID应该是不一样的。

点评

dongfangwei  同一个小区内,coreset0 和 searchspace0确定的资源应该是唯一的吧,不可能MIB里面配的coreset0和searchspace0,与PDCCH-configcommon里面的coerset0和searchspace0不一致吧?  详情 回复 发表于 2021-10-28 13:41

举报本楼

军衔等级:

  上士

注册:2012-7-1021
发表于 2021-10-28 13:41:35 |显示全部楼层
oooooooo 发表于 2021-10-28 13:34
4比特的值不一样,MIB里是简化配置,然后查表,SIB里是直接配置。搜索空间ID应该是不一样的。

同一个小区内,coreset0 和 searchspace0确定的资源应该是唯一的吧,不可能MIB里面配的coreset0和searchspace0,与PDCCH-configcommon里面的coerset0和searchspace0不一致吧?

点评

oooooooo  如果ID都是0那就是相同的  详情 回复 发表于 2021-10-28 13:45

举报本楼

军衔等级:

  上将

注册:2009-2-182188
发表于 2021-10-28 13:45:30 |显示全部楼层
dongfangwei 发表于 2021-10-28 13:41
同一个小区内,coreset0 和 searchspace0确定的资源应该是唯一的吧,不可能MIB里面配的coreset0和searchs ...

如果ID都是0那就是相同的

点评

dongfangwei  ,感谢大佬解答!  详情 回复 发表于 2021-10-28 13:47

举报本楼

军衔等级:

  上士

注册:2012-7-1021
发表于 2021-10-28 13:47:51 |显示全部楼层
oooooooo 发表于 2021-10-28 13:45
如果ID都是0那就是相同的

,感谢大佬解答!

举报本楼

您需要登录后才可以回帖 登录 | 注册 |

Archiver|手机版|C114 ( 沪ICP备12002291号-1 )|联系我们 |网站地图  

GMT+8, 2024-4-19 02:09 , Processed in 0.162779 second(s), 16 queries , Gzip On.

Copyright © 1999-2023 C114 All Rights Reserved

Discuz Licensed

回顶部